76339 | CVE-2014-9038 | Candidate | wp-includes/http.php in WordPress before 3.7.5, 3.8.x before 3.8.5, 3.9.x before 3.9.3, and 4.x before 4.0.1 allows remote attackers to conduct server-side request forgery (SSRF) attacks by referring to a 127.0.0.0/8 resource. | Assigned (20141120) | None (candidate not yet proposed) | View | |
64285 | CVE-2013-4338 | Candidate | wp-includes/functions.php in WordPress before 3.6.1 does not properly determine whether data has been serialized,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by triggering erroneous PHP unserialize operations. | Assigned (20130612) | None (candidate not yet proposed) | View | |
55646 | CVE-2012-2403 | Candidate | wp-includes/formatting.php in WordPress before 3.3.2 attempts to enable clickable links inside attributes, which makes it easier for remote attackers to conduct c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ks via unspecified vectors. | Assigned (20120421) | None (candidate not yet proposed) | View | |
47877 | CVE-2010-5293 | Candidate | wp-includes/comment.php in WordPress before 3.0.2 does not properly whitelist trackbacks and pingbacks in the blogroll, which allows remote attackers to bypass intended spam restrictions via a crafted URL, as demonstrated by a URL that triggers a substring match. | Assigned (20140120) | None (candidate not yet proposed) | View | |
72500 | CVE-2014-5203 | Candidate | wp-includes/class-wp-customize-widgets.php in the widget implementation in WordPress 3.9.x before 3.9.2 might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via crafted serialized data. | Assigned (20140813) | None (candidate not yet proposed) | View |
